About the tutor

I have a deep passion for music and education, which fuels my dedication to helping students reach their full potential. With 2 years of experience teaching violin to around 250 high school and college students, I’ve had the privilege of guiding a diverse range of learners. My approach focuses on both technical skill and personal growth, fostering creativity, confidence, and a true love for music. Throughout my career, I’ve helped students achieve significant milestones—winning regional competitions, preparing for college auditions, and advancing their understanding of music theory and performance. I’m proud of the progress my students make, not just as musicians, but as individuals. I create a positive, supportive learning environment where students are encouraged to embrace challenges and celebrate their achievements. Whether they are beginners or advanced, I tailor my lessons to suit each student’s needs, inspiring them to reach new heights in their musical journey. Music is a powerful tool for growth, and I am excited to continue helping students explore its endless possibilities.

Teaching methodology

My teaching methodology for violin is built on flexibility, collaboration, and real-life examples, all while maintaining a strong foundation of integrity and creativity. I believe that each student has a unique learning style, so I tailor my approach to meet their individual needs, whether they are beginners or advanced players. Flexibility allows me to adapt to their progress and challenges, ensuring lessons remain engaging and effective. Collaboration is key—together, we set goals and work through challenges, making the learning process more enjoyable and rewarding. I use real-life examples and case studies to show how violin techniques apply to actual performances, helping students understand the broader context of their learning. This practical approach makes concepts easier to grasp and more meaningful. I also emphasize creativity, encouraging students to express themselves through music and explore their own musical voice. Integrity is at the core of everything I do—whether its providing honest feedback or creating a trusting and respectful learning environment. In addition to violin, I also teach music theory, ear training, and sight-reading, ensuring a well-rounded musical education that supports students’ growth as musicians.
